Squatters (people occupying property without permission and without a lease) present unique legal challenges. The process for removing a squatter differs from evicting a tenant because squatters have no lease rights. Understanding Nevada's laws on adverse possession and unlawful detainer actions helps property owners reclaim their properties from unauthorized occupants.
